Essay Topics

Write an essay for ONE of the following topics:

Essay Topic 1

Discuss the relationship between Jerónimo and Josefa. What background information does the reader learn about in regards to their relationship? Why are they punished? How do they overcome their separation? In what way does their relationship lead to their downfall?

Essay Topic 2

Discuss the character Nicolo from the short story "The Foundling". What are his defining character traits and what is his background? What actions does he take that greatly affect the narrative? What is his relationship like with Piachi? How do his actions result in his downfall?

Essay Topic 3

Discuss the motif of judgment in the short stories from "The Marquise of O, and Other Stories." What examples of judgment can be found in the story "The Marquise of O" and how do these examples affect the protagonist? What examples of judgment can be found in the story "The Earthquake in Chile"? How do these examples affect the protagonist?
